#fa4333 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a4333 is composed of 98% red, 26.3%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 4.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 59%. #fa4333 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8666 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#fa4333 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a4333 has RGB values of R:250, G:67,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.8,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16401203.

Shades and Tints of #fa4333
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070100 is the darkest color, while #fff3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a4333
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9493 is the less saturated color, while #fa4333 is the most saturated one.
